Resultados da pesquisa a pedido "c++"
Tornando uma classe abstrata sem métodos virtuais puros
Eu tenho uma classe que é ouvir eventos do mouse. No entanto, não quero forçar o usuário a implementar nenhum específico, mas quero deixar claro que eles devem herdá-lo. Existe uma maneira de fazer isso? obrigado
Como as variáveis de membro estático afetam o tamanho do objeto?
Eu estou querendo saber como variáveis de membro estáticas são normalmente implementadas em linguagens como C ++ e se seu uso afeta o tamanho dos objetos instanciados. Eu sei que os membros estáticos são compartilhados por todas as instâncias ...
passando matrizes multidimensionais para funcionar quando o tamanho da cota não estiver claro
Eu tenho uma função na minha classe que deve obter uma matriz multidimensional. o problema é que o valor dessas dimensões é calculado na classe, usando outra função e é armazenado em algumas variáveis públicas. portanto, todas as outras funções ...
Aritmética de alta precisão em Python e / ou C / C ++?
Resumo: Qual pacote Python ou C-Library é a melhor opção para operações aritméticas de precisão muito alta? Eu tenho algumas funções que convertem dias fracionários (0.0-0.99999..) para um formato legível por humanos (horas, minutos, segundos; ...
operador sobrecarregado << em problemas de concatenação ofstream
Eu tenho o seguinte código: struct simple { simple (int a1, int a2) : member1(a1), member2(a2) {} int member1; int member2; }; std::ofstream &operator << (std::ofstream &f, const simple &obj) { f<<obj.member1<<", "<<obj.member2; return f; } int ...
Injeção de nome de classe e construtores
Recentemente, ao atualizar uma biblioteca para o Clang 5.x, notei um erro no meu código que havia sido compilado anteriormente no Clang 4.x, GCC 5.x-6.xe MSVC 2015 e 2017. #include <iostream> #include <typeinfo> #include <vector> int main() { ...
Como posso fazer o Boost Beast Reply de uma string em vez de um arquivo
Estou tentando trabalhar com este código de exemploexemplo de servidor avançado boost beast [http://www.boost.org/doc/libs/develop/libs/beast/example/advanced/server/advanced_server.cpp] Compila e funciona bem. Agora eu quero fazê-lo ler a ...
Erro fatal: "Nenhuma arquitetura de destino" no Visual Studio
Quando tento compilar meu projeto c ++ usando o Visual Studio 2010 no modo Win32 ou x64, recebo o seguinte erro: >C:\Program Files (x86)\Microsoft SDKs\Windows\v7.0A\include\winnt.h(135): fatal error C1189: #error : "No Target ...
Procurando em uma matriz classificada e rotacionada
Enquanto me preparava para uma entrevista técnica, me deparei com esta pergunta interessante: Você recebeu uma matriz que é classificada e depois rotacionada. exemplo Deixeiarr = [1,2,3,4,5] que é classificado e depois girado, diga duas vezes ...
Registrando uma DLL de CPP no COM após a instalação usando o instalador do Wix Msi
Estou tentando registrar uma biblioteca CPP no COM durante a instalação do Msi. Eu pesquisei bastante e encontrei muitas soluções aqui, mas nada está funcionando no meu código. Não sei se existe algum método direto para isso. Eu tentei usar a ...